Re-run the rugby
Sir, I must, on behalf of the people of Scotland, express my outrage at the result of the international rugby game for the Calcutta cup between Scotland and England.
This is not the result we wanted; not the result the people of Scotland wanted; therefore it is essential that we hold a Calcutta Cup Two in order to give the people of Scotland the result they deserve.
If we fail to get the correct result then we should hold another competition, Calcutta Cup Three and so on until we get the result that we want.
The first result must be ignored, the players didn’t really know what they were playing for, circumstances have changed and above all I didn’t like the outcome. Name supplied, Ardrishaig
